Landscape Hardscaping in Boston, MA

Landscape hardscaping services involve the design and installation of durable, non-living features that enhance the functionality and appearance of outdoor spaces. These projects typically include the construction of patios, walkways, retaining walls, stairs, fire pits, and outdoor kitchens, providing homeowners with practical and aesthetic improvements. Before requesting hardscaping work, property owners often want to understand the types of materials available, such as stone, concrete, or pavers, as well as the overall design options that complement their existing landscape. It’s also helpful to consider how the features will be used and maintained to ensure they meet long-term needs.

Homeowners interested in landscape hardscaping should consider the scope of their project, including the size and layout of the area, as well as any drainage or grading requirements. Clarifying their goals for outdoor living or aesthetic appeal can help in planning a functional design. Understanding the materials, costs, and potential impact on existing landscape features can assist in making informed decisions. Contacting a professional can provide guidance on planning and executing hardscaping projects that enhance the property's usability and curb appeal.

Project Types

Common Landscape Hardscaping Jobs

Patio installations - durable surfaces designed for outdoor dining, entertaining, and relaxation.

Retaining walls - structural features that prevent erosion and create level areas on sloped properties.

Walkways and pathways - functional and attractive routes that enhance yard accessibility and curb appeal.

Driveway paving - smooth, long-lasting surfaces that support vehicle traffic and improve property value.

Outdoor fireplaces and fire pits - focal points for gatherings that add warmth and ambiance to outdoor spaces.

Stepping stone paths - practical and decorative solutions for navigating gardens and landscaped areas.

FAQ

Landscape Hardscaping Questions

What is landscape hardscaping? Landscape hardscaping involves installing non-living elements like patios, walkways, retaining walls, and fire pits to enhance outdoor spaces.

What types of projects are common in hardscaping? Common projects include creating outdoor patios, installing pathways, building retaining walls, and adding decorative features like fire pits and outdoor kitchens.

What materials are used in hardscaping? Materials such as concrete, brick, stone, pavers, and gravel are typically used for durable and attractive hardscape features.

How does hardscaping improve a property? Hardscaping adds functionality, structure, and visual appeal to outdoor areas, making them more usable and aesthetically pleasing.
